This is driving me nuts...
I'm using an AIW 9600XT, trying to cap from S-VHS using the Huffyuv codec (the one LordSmurf linked to from his site) in ATI MMC...
When I first installed the 9600xt a month or two ago I was able to cap AVI at 720x480. Since then I've upgraded the ATI software several times (doing a thorough uninstall each time as per recommendations I"ve read on several websites) and I just recently downloaded and installed the latest drivers,etc. from the ATI site. However, when creating a preset for recording AVI from the S-Video input, the highest resolution available is listed in the drop-down menu as 704x480. I'm almost 100% positive I've capped AVI using Huff at 720x480 previously and I can't figure out why it's not listed as one of the options for AVI now (it IS listed as an option for MPEG2 capture, though).
If anyone has experienced this and/or has an idea on what the problem is, I'd be grateful...(I'd use Virtualdub to cap, but for whatever crazy reason I'm dropping frames when doing so and I've not had a chance to figure out why yet (that's another issue for another time).)

You should do 704x480 anyway ... as that is the native res of the card, and will give best results. 704x480 is a variation of FULL D1 res, and is DVD compliant.
